There are a lot of current pics of Lesser Emperor from Tice's Meadow - must be a short drive for you John.
At least 2 still there on 16th July. I've seen records from NE London and the Norfolk Broads recently as well as the regular site at Longham Lakes in Dorset. Looks like a bit of a concerted attempt at colonisation to me!

The boggy area at the Devon Wildlife Trust site at Bystock Pools was very dry last Friday, but lots of the usual keeled skimmers and small red damsels. Also a golden-ringed which refused to pose, a large red, and a few black-tailed skimmers sunning themselves on the heath.
